Conolidine’s analgesic outcomes stem from its conversation with non-opioid pain pathways. In contrast to opioids, which bind to µ-opioid receptors during the central nervous procedure, conolidine modulates alternate molecular targets. A Science Improvements research uncovered that conolidine interacts While using the atypical chemokine receptor ACKR3/CXCR7, which regulates opioid peptide availability. By influencing this receptor, conolidine may perhaps enrich endogenous pain modulation devoid of triggering dependancy-relevant pathways. Research also indicates conolidine stabilizes ion channel action in neurons associated with pain transmission. Voltage-gated sodium and calcium channels Participate in a key purpose in pain signaling, as well as their dysregulation is linked to chronic pain.

Vegetation are Traditionally a supply of analgesic alkaloids, Though their pharmacological characterization is usually confined. Between this kind of pure analgesic molecules, conolidine, located in the bark in the tropical flowering shrub Tabernaemontana divaricata, also known as pinwheel flower or crepe jasmine, has extensive been used in traditional Chinese, Ayurvedic and Thai medicines to treat fever and pain4 (Fig. 1a). Pharmacologists have only Conolidine Proleviate Help Treat Chronic Pain recently been equipped to verify its medicinal and pharmacological Attributes because of its to start with asymmetric whole synthesis.five Conolidine is usually a unusual C5-nor stemmadenine (Fig. 1b), which shows strong analgesia in in vivo designs of tonic and persistent pain and cuts down inflammatory pain relief. It absolutely was also proposed that conolidine-induced analgesia may perhaps absence difficulties usually connected with classical opioid medicines.

Scientists have just lately discovered and succeeded in synthesizing conolidine, a natural compound that displays promise for a potent analgesic agent with a far more favorable protection profile. Even though the specific mechanism of motion stays elusive, it can be presently postulated that conolidine might have several biologic targets. Presently, conolidine has long been proven to inhibit Cav2.2 calcium channels and enhance The provision of endogenous opioid peptides by binding into a lately recognized opioid scavenger ACKR3. Even though the identification of conolidine as a potential novel analgesic agent delivers an additional avenue to address the opioid crisis and manage CNCP, more scientific tests are required to comprehend its mechanism of motion and utility and efficacy in controlling CNCP.
